How to Delete Your Old Accounts

  1. Search for the name of the website or service and “delete account” using a web search engine like Google or DuckDuckGo.
  2. Check JustDelete.me, which offers a convenient database with instructions for deleting a wide variety of online accounts.

How do I find out what accounts are linked to my phone number?

Unfortunately, it’s not easy to see which accounts are linked to your phone number. There is no database that tracks how your phone number is used, and your phone service provider doesn’t have this information either. The only way to check is to use the “account recovery” process for websites, platforms, and apps.

How do I delete an old email account?

  1. Select the Data & personalization option from the menu on the left.
  2. Scroll to the “Download, delete, or make a plan for your data” section and click the “Delete a service or your account option.”
  3. Click Delete a service.
  4. Enter your password.
  5. Click the trash bin icon next to the service you want to remove.

Do old email accounts get deleted?

Your Gmail account is considered inactive when you haven’t accessed it for more than 24 months (two years). If your account becomes inactive, you could lose the data that you stored in Gmail, such as messages, files, pictures, and videos. Still, you won’t lose the account.

When you delete an email is it gone forever? Delete messages

When you delete a message, it stays in your trash for 30 days. After that time, it will be permanently deleted.

Does deleting your Gmail account delete everything? You can delete your Gmail account in the “Data & privacy” section of your Google settings. Deleting your Gmail account won’t delete your entire Google account, but will delete all the email you have saved. If you want to save your email messages, you can download them before deleting your Gmail account.

What happens to accounts when you delete your Gmail? Deleting a Gmail account is permanent. After going through the process, all of your emails and account settings will be erased. You will no longer be able to use your Gmail address to send or receive emails, and the address will not be made available for anyone else to use in the future.

Should I delete my email if it was hacked?

If you have been hacked several times and your email provider isn’t mitigating the amount of spam you are receiving, then consider starting afresh but don’t delete your email address! Many experts do warn against deleting email accounts as most email providers will recycle your old email address.

Why is it so hard to delete accounts?

Interviewed by US website Consumer Reports, Miriam Wugmeister, a lawyer and data specialist, said: “Your data isn’t just sitting in a spreadsheet, it can be spread across many different systems, including some which can be designed so deleting information is almost impossible. It’s an entirely manual process.”
